Oracle PDB 无法打开是一种常见的数据库问题,它可能会阻止您从 PDB 中检索数据和执行其他操作。这个问题通常由各种原因引起,包括无法连接到数据库、数据库状态不正确、数据库损坏、权限问题和其他错误。
举例来说,如果您在连接到 PDB 时遇到“ORA-01033: 不完整的登录/注销”,那么这是一种数据库访问权限问题。这可能意味着您没有正确的角色或权限来访问 PDB。另一方面,如果您在启动 PDB 时遇到“ORA-00205: error in identifying control file,check alert log for more info”,那么这可能是由于控制文件被删除、丢失或不正确引用而导致的数据库状态问题。
解决 Oracle PDB 无法打开的方法取决于特定的原因。以下是一些可能的解决方法:
1. 检查您的网络连接是否正常,包括检查您的防火墙和验证数据库的 IP 地址是否正确。 2. 检查您是否已授予正确的权限来访问 PDB。这可以通过检查系统角色、用户角色和对象权限来实现。 3. 使用 SQLPlus 工具登录并尝试检查完整的数据库状态。您可以执行查询来检查控制文件、数据文件、归档日志、Redo 日志和其他数据库对象的状态。 4. 确保您正在运行正确版本的 Oracle 数据库并检查修补程序或软件更新是否可用。 5. 如果问题与交换空间大小有关,可以执行必要的文件磁盘和交换空间的清理操作。 如果您不确定出了什么问题,应该联系 Oracle 支持团队以帮助您找出问题所在并提供解决方案。
总之,当您遇到无法打开 PDB 的问题时,不要惊慌或放弃。这是一种常见的数据库问题,可以通过观察、诊断和解决特定的原因找到解决方法。如果您需要帮助或支持,请随时联系 Oracle 或其他专业技术支持机构。
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。